Mikhail Ulyanov
Actor · Director · Screenplay
Born Nov 20, 1927 · Bergamak, Muromtsevskiy rayon, Sibirskiy kray, RSFSR, USSR [now Omskaya oblast, Russia]
Active 1953–2007 · Awards: USSR State Prize, Order of Lenin, Hero of Socialist Labour, Order of the October Revolution, People's Artist of the USSR, Order "For Merit to the Fatherland", 3rd class, Merited Artist of the RSFSR, People's Artist of the RSFSR
Mikhail Alexandrovich Ulyanov was a Soviet and Russian actor who was one of the most recognized persons of the post-World War II Soviet theatre and cinema.
